Marianne,
No, I don't think Crabbe and Goyle are about to lead Slytherin into a
new period of tolerance and unity, but without Malfoy, they won't
have the power or the brains to stop more enlightened students in
their House. Also, Slughorn doesn't appear to encourage the Death
Eaters' children, so his influence may bring another (non Death
Eater) Slytherin student to reach out to other Houses.
Think about it - if you were sorted into Slytherin and do not come
from a family that supports Voldemort or has a lot of power like the
Malfoys, you would probably give anything to either make a bully like
Draco like you or leave you alone for seven years. My argument for
Zabini goes like this. He doesn't seem to be a member of Malfoy's
gang (based on no mentions, until HBP, after his Sorting) and yet
says derrogatory things about other witches and wizards (even the
Weasleys). Many high school students may say something about someone
else they don't believe simply to ensure the popular kids either like
them or leave them alone.
